(storew 0 bsp (- binding-symbol-slot binding-size))
(inst sub bsp (* binding-size n-word-bytes))
(store-binding-stack-pointer bsp)))
(storew 0 bsp (- binding-symbol-slot binding-size))
(inst sub bsp (* binding-size n-word-bytes))
(store-binding-stack-pointer bsp)))
(loadw symbol bsp (- binding-symbol-slot binding-size))
(loadw value bsp (- binding-value-slot binding-size))
(storew value symbol symbol-value-slot other-pointer-lowtag)
(loadw symbol bsp (- binding-symbol-slot binding-size))
(loadw value bsp (- binding-value-slot binding-size))
(storew value symbol symbol-value-slot other-pointer-lowtag)
(storew 0 bsp (- binding-symbol-slot binding-size))
(inst sub bsp (* binding-size n-word-bytes))
(store-symbol-value bsp *binding-stack-pointer*)))
(storew 0 bsp (- binding-symbol-slot binding-size))
(inst sub bsp (* binding-size n-word-bytes))
(store-symbol-value bsp *binding-stack-pointer*)))
tls-index symbol symbol-tls-index-slot other-pointer-lowtag)
#!+sb-thread (inst fs-segment-prefix)
#!+sb-thread (inst mov (make-ea :dword :scale 1 :index tls-index) value)
tls-index symbol symbol-tls-index-slot other-pointer-lowtag)
#!+sb-thread (inst fs-segment-prefix)
#!+sb-thread (inst mov (make-ea :dword :scale 1 :index tls-index) value)